Statement of Presidential Communications Secretary Martin Andanar on the passing of Cebu City Rep. Raul del Mar

We extend our deepest sympathies and condolences to the family and loved ones, on the passing of Cebu City North District Representative Raul del Mar.

His commitment to his work as the representative of one of Cebu City’s districts will be remembered by the constituents he served during his tenure, particularly the underprivileged, as we remain affected by the COVID-19 pandemic.

He has done much to serve and help the growth and development of his district on matters of infrastructures, social services, and poverty alleviation.

Being the son of a journalist and a manager of a local newspaper his dedication to promote and improve a free yet responsible journalism and media landscape is truly worth noting, which led to people hailing him as “Kampeon sa Medya”.

We pray for the eternal repose of his soul, and for his family and loved ones to find strength in this time of grief.
